WASHINGTON, SEPT. 3.
We have perused a letter from respectable source, dated Lisbon, July 19, from which we have taken the following extract.
"The Tripolitan Polacre, which took the Hamburg ship* was about a fortnight since sent into this port as a prize by the Portuguese squadron. As none of the men are taken out, it seems to be uncertain what the government will do regarding her. It is probable, that she will be detained until it is known whether the Hamburg vessel will be given up. Two Algerine cruisers and a felucca have also been taken within a month past.
"In a letter which I have received from Tangiers, it is stated that a brig, a zebeque, a half galley and three frigates belonging to the emperor of Morocco, were at sea."
* This ship was taken within a mile and a half of the rock of Gibraltar.
